🍎 Ingredients

  • 3 cups apple cider
  • 3 cups cranberry cocktail juice
  • 1 cup orange juice (no pulp)
  • 2 cinnamon sticks
  • 1 liter ginger ale soda
  • 3 cups lemon-lime soda
  • Cranberries, for garnish
  • Orange slices, for garnish
  • Apple slices, for garnish
  • Ice, as needed

Ingredient Notes

  • Apple cider gives that warm fall flavor everyone loves during the holidays.
  • Cranberry juice adds a tart kick that balances the sweetness.
  • Orange juice brings in brightness and a hint of citrus.
  • Ginger ale and lemon-lime soda add fizz and sweetness—this is what makes it feel festive!
  • Fresh cranberries and fruit slices make it look beautiful and seasonal.

🥄 Instructions

1. Mix the juices:

In a large punch bowl, pour in the apple cider, cranberry juice, and orange juice. Give it a good stir to blend the flavors.

2. Add the cinnamon sticks:

Drop them in and let the punch sit for about 5 minutes so the warm spice starts to infuse.

3. Add the fizz:

Right before serving, pour in the ginger ale and lemon-lime soda. Stir gently to keep the bubbles.

4. Add ice and garnish:

Toss in ice cubes, then add fresh cranberries, orange slices, and apple slices on top.

5. Serve and enjoy!

Use a ladle to serve into glasses. You can garnish each glass with a cinnamon stick or fruit slice if you’d like.

🍹 Variations and Substitutions

➤ Make it alcoholic: Add a splash of rum, champagne, or vodka for an adult-friendly version.

Apple cranberry punch: Use more cranberry juice and less orange juice for a deeper red color.

➤ Sparkling water substitute: Want it lighter? Swap the sodas with sparkling water.

➤ Make it ahead: Mix the juices and cinnamon earlier in the day, and add the sodas just before serving.

🧊 Storing Tips

✔️ If you have leftovers, pour the punch (without ice) into a sealed pitcher and refrigerate it. It will stay fresh for up to 2 days.
✔️ If you’ve already added the soda, it may lose its fizz—just top it off with a bit of fresh soda before serving again.

💡 Helpful Tips

✅ Chill all the juices before mixing to keep the punch cold without watering it down.

✅ Use large ice cubes or an ice ring to keep it cold longer.

✅ Add garnishes right before serving so the fruit looks fresh.

✅ Want to make it look fancy? Rim glasses with sugar and a pinch of cinnamon.

🍾 Can I Make This an Alcoholic Thanksgiving Punch?

Yes! Just swap the lemon-lime soda with champagne or prosecco for a sparkling kick. You can also add 1 cup of vodka, rum, or spiced bourbon if you want something stronger. Keep one punch bowl for the adults and one for the kids—it keeps everyone happy!

🎉 How Much Punch Do I Need for My Party?

If you’re hosting 10–12 people, this recipe makes just the right amount. For larger gatherings, you can double the recipe easily. A good rule: plan for 1½ cups per guest.

❓ FAQ

Q: Can I Use Sparkling Apple Cider Instead Of Regular Cider?

Yes! It adds extra fizz and sweetness, so you can reduce the soda if needed.

Q: Can I Skip The Cinnamon Sticks?

Yes, but they add a lovely fall aroma. You can replace them with a pinch of ground cinnamon if that’s what you have.

Q: What’s The Best Way To Serve This Punch?

A large clear bowl or drink dispenser with fruit floating on top looks the most festive!

Q: Can I Use Frozen Fruit For Garnish?

Yes, and it helps keep the punch cold too!

Q: Can I make this Thanksgiving Punch ahead of time?

Absolutely! Mix the juices ahead, then add the sodas right before serving to keep the bubbles fresh.

Q: Is this punch kid-friendly?

Yes! This is a non-alcoholic Thanksgiving punch, so everyone can enjoy it. You can always make an adult version later.
